South Burnett motorists despairing that repairs to the Tingoora-to-Wondai section of the Bunya Highway have been completed can relax … the workers are coming back!

Work to widen a 1.94k section of the highway, clear vegetation, repair the shoulders and improve drainage began in October last year.

But then Roadtek crews disappeared from the work site about two months ago, leaving local residents wondering if anything was going to be done about the humps and bumps on the highway that remained.

However, a Department of Transport and Main Roads spokesperson has confirmed the Roadtek crews are returning.

In an answer to a query from the Nanango Electorate Office, the spokesperson said the crews had left the site to complete Federal safety package works which have a June 2021 deadline.

Roadtek is scheduled to return in July to complete pavement strengthening and overlay works, with work expected to be finished in September, conditions permitting.
